DX55 BRZ is a 2005 Yamaha XT 125 X in Red with a 124c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 8 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.
Across all 2005 Yamaha XT 125 X models, the average MOT pass rate is 69.9% with a typical mileage of 4,934 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Yamaha XT 125 X fails its MOT is stop lamp does not illuminate immediately a brake applies, accounting for 174 recorded failures. If you're considering buying DX55 BRZ,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Yamaha XT 125 X typically stays on UK roads for around 21 years. At 21 years old, this Yamaha XT 125 X is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
